探索智能家居调试的新境界:Hue Debugger UI
在物联网(IoT)的浪潮中, Philips Hue智能照明系统以其出色的用户体验和强大的可编程性脱颖而出。然而,在深入探索其REST API或进行复杂应用开发时,原生的API Debug Tool显得力不从心。这正是【Hue Debugger UI】横空出世的原因,它以革命性的图形界面,为开发者和智能家居爱好者提供了一站式的调试解决方案。
项目介绍
Hue Debugger UI 是一款专为Philips Hue智能照明系统的API设计的强大图形化调试工具。它基于React和Electron构建,旨在简化与Hue API的交互过程,使开发者能够更加高效地观察、测试和调试各种Hue设备和场景。
技术分析
- React: 作为前端界的一颗璀璨明星,React赋予了Hue Debugger UI响应式且高效的界面渲染能力,确保流畅的用户体验。
- Electron: 允许开发者用Web技术构建跨平台的应用程序,这意味着Hue Debugger UI不仅运行于Windows、macOS,同样适用于Linux。
- Docker支持: 简化部署流程,通过容器化技术,即便在不便于安装本地应用的环境中也能轻松体验。
应用场景
无论是专业的IoT开发者,寻求创新的家庭自动化爱好者,还是正在学习如何利用Hue API构建自定义场景的初学者,Hue Debugger UI都是不可或缺的工具:
- 开发者: 能够快速验证代码逻辑,实现对Hue桥接器的精细控制,加速应用程序开发周期。
- 智能家居爱好者: 自定义灯光效果,进行家庭场景模拟,无需深挖复杂的API文档即可轻松操作。
- 教育训练: 教学环境中的互动案例,直观展示API调用的实际反馈。
项目特点
- 直觉式交互: 即便是非专业开发者也能迅速上手,可视化界面让调试过程如同玩转灯效般简单。
- 跨平台兼容: 在任何主流操作系统上运行无阻,灵活性大大增加。
- 深度API访问: 提供比原生Debug Tool更深层次的API交互能力,支持复杂请求与响应的查看。
- Docker友好: 开发者可以在不需要本地依赖的情况下,通过Docker快速启动并测试。
- 社区驱动: 拥有活跃的贡献者和支持者网络,持续优化和新增功能。
Hue Debugger UI不只是一个工具,它是通往智能家居无限可能的大门。如果你是智能家居的狂热粉丝,或是致力于提升开发效率的技术人员,那么拥抱Hue Debugger UI将是你的明智之选。立即下载体验,开启你的智能家居编程新纪元!